HYMN 694. 6-8's.
" For the mouth of the Lord hath spoken it."
1 INTERNAL Lord of earth and skies,
■*-- * We wait thy Spirit's latest call :
Bid all our fallen race arise,
Thou who hast purchased life for all ;
Whose only name to sinners given,
Snatches from hell, and lifts to heaven.
2 The word thy sacred lips has past,
The sure irrevocable word,
That every soul shall bow at last,
And yield allegiance to its Lord ;
The kingdoms of the earth shall be
For ever subjected to thee.
3 Jesus, for this we still attend,
Thy kingdom in the isles to prove ;
The law of sin and death to end,
We wait for all the power of love,
The law of perfect liberty,
The law of life which is in thee.
4 O might it now from thee proceed,
With thee into the souls of men !
Throughout the world thy gospel spread ;
And let thy glorious Spirit reign,
On all the ransom'd race bestow'd ;
And let the world be fill'd with God !
